The Rise of Independent Global News Platforms
The traditional media landscape is undergoing a significant transformation. Established news organizations are grappling with declining readership, shrinking budgets, and the pressures of maintaining objectivity in a highly polarized environment. This has created space for independent news platforms to emerge, often leveraging the power of the internet to reach wider audiences. These platforms, driven by digital innovation and alternative funding models, frequently focus on niche subjects or offer perspectives often absent from mainstream coverage. The impact of this shift is considerable, as it democratizes the news process and provides diverse voices with a platform to share their insights. However, it also introduces new challenges related to accountability and the verification of information.
One of the key factors driving the success of these independent platforms is their ability to build direct relationships with their audience. Through social media, newsletters, and interactive features, they foster a sense of community and encourage engagement. This direct connection allows them to gather feedback, tailor their content to audience needs, and build trust—a crucial element in an era of declining faith in institutions. The agility of these platforms, unburdened by the bureaucratic structures of traditional media, allows them to respond quickly to breaking news and adapt to changing circumstances.
The Role of Citizen Journalism
Citizen journalism, facilitated by the widespread availability of smartphones and social media, plays an increasingly significant role in global news gathering. Individuals on the ground, witnessing events firsthand, can share information and perspectives that might otherwise go unreported. This can be particularly valuable in areas where access for traditional journalists is limited. However, citizen journalism also presents challenges related to verification and objectivity. Ensuring the accuracy of information shared by non-professional journalists requires robust fact-checking mechanisms and a critical approach to source evaluation.
Platforms like yesdaidanews often incorporate citizen-generated content into their reporting, recognizing its potential to provide valuable insights. When using such content, responsible journalism demands careful vetting, corroboration with other sources, and a transparent acknowledgement of its origins. The integration of citizen journalism into the mainstream news ecosystem represents a fundamental shift in the dynamics of information gathering and distribution, demanding new standards of ethical conduct and journalistic rigor. The accessibility afforded by modern technology has empowered individuals and made them active participants in the news cycle.

The Challenge of Misinformation and Disinformation
The spread of misinformation and disinformation poses a serious threat to democracy and social cohesion. False or misleading information can manipulate public opinion, undermine trust in institutions, and incite violence. Addressing this challenge requires a multi-faceted approach, including media literacy education, fact-checking initiatives, and stricter regulations for social media platforms. Platforms like yesdaidanews have a responsibility to combat misinformation by providing accurate and reliable information and debunking false claims. However, the fight against misinformation is an ongoing battle that requires the collective efforts of journalists, educators, policymakers, and the public.
Developing critical thinking skills and teaching individuals how to evaluate information are essential components of media literacy education. This includes learning to identify bias, assess source credibility, and distinguish between fact and opinion. Fact-checking organizations play a crucial role in verifying claims made by politicians, media outlets, and social media users. Social media platforms must also take responsibility for the content that is shared on their platforms and implement measures to prevent the spread of misinformation and disinformation. Protecting the integrity of the information ecosystem is critical for a thriving democracy.

Emerging Trends in Global Conflict Resolution
The nature of conflict is evolving. Traditional interstate warfare is becoming less common, while intrastate conflicts, often fueled by ethnic tensions, religious extremism, and resource scarcity, are on the rise. Addressing these complex conflicts requires a comprehensive approach that goes beyond military intervention. Diplomatic efforts, mediation, and peacebuilding initiatives are essential for resolving conflicts peacefully and preventing future outbreaks of violence. Furthermore, addressing the root causes of conflict, such as poverty, inequality, and political marginalization, is crucial for achieving sustainable peace.
The role of international organizations, such as the United Nations, remains critical in conflict resolution. However, these organizations often face challenges related to funding, political obstructionism, and a lack of enforcement power. Strengthening the capacity of international organizations and ensuring their independence are essential for enhancing their effectiveness. Furthermore, fostering cooperation between regional organizations and international actors can help to address conflicts more effectively. A collaborative approach, grounded in principles of international law and human rights, is essential for building a more peaceful world.
